You will be asked to declare any and all visits to medical professionals within the past few years (the exact number of years escapes me). You will also be asked about the reason for the visit. One of the 14 disqualifying conditions for a medical certificate is "Substance dependence, abuse or misuse (including alcohol and a wide variety of drugs and controlled substances) within the previous 2 years." Depending on your AME's interpretation of this, he/she may or may not issue you your medical. I'm not an AME myself, so I could be wrong on this analysis but that's my understanding of it.

Also...don't get any bright ideas about "Oh, I'll just not write down that visit to the hospital." Carries up to a 5 year penalty in federal prison, $250,000 fine, and revocation of all flight certificates and ratings you hold.

We must assume that pilots are honest. If I am on a flight plan at 12000 feet and you report you are at 10000 feet, we must assume we are all reporting correctly, otherwise the system fails. The same must be said of your medical application. The reason for the medical exam is safety. As a consequence for lying (the government calls it falsification), the government does have the ability to offer you a nice, relaxing vacation at Club Fed for up to 5 years, can take $250,000 out of your pocket and can revoke all of your medical and pilot certificates.

How do they find out? A disgruntled wife or girlfriend, or an unhappy co-worker - just like the IRS finds out.:laff: They also may gain access to medical records if there is an accident (they can have subpoena powers in that case) and find it after the fact - they then can offer you the options listed above for your lack of honesty.

As the holder of a commercial license for 35 years, I prefer not to have dishonest people operating in the system - it creates a potential danger for me.
